Arnold Schwarzenegger has no relationship with former housekeeper Mildred Baena with whom he fathered a son – but he ‘respects her as the mother of his child,’ according to insiders.

The Hollywood actor, 76, fathered a child with Mildred in October 1997 while he was married to Maria Shriver – with Joseph born just days after his wife gave birth to their fourth child, Christopher.

The Terminator star has always provided financially for Joseph, who recently turned 26, and is ‘still there’ for his youngest child, according to an insider, who claimed the actor’s ‘day-to-day life doesn’t involve Mildred at all’.

‘Arnold and Mildred don’t hang out, don’t talk very often, or at all, but he makes sure that she is okay and finds out how she is doing through Joseph, and it is all done matter of factly,’ a source told DailyMail.com exclusively.

‘He loves that Joseph has a great relationship with her, and though that affair ended his marriage with Maria, he respects her as the mother of his child. He still is there for Joseph, for any advice he might need. But his day-to-day life doesn’t involve Mildred at all.’

Arnold recently opened up about the crushing moment he told Maria, now 67, about his infidelity and fathering a love child, as he reflected on the demise of their marriage.

Speaking in his Netflix documentary, Arnold, the former bodybuilder explained how during a marriage counseling session in 2011, the counsellor had said: ‘Today Maria wants to be very specific about something. She wants to know if you’re the father of Joseph.’  

The former governor of California expressed in the three-part docuseries: ‘I thought my heart stopped. And then I told the truth. “Yes, Maria. Joseph is my son”. She was obviously crushed by that.’

The star explained that at first, both himself and Mildred assumed the child was her husband Rogelio’s, and she continued to work for the Schwarzenegger family. ‘In the beginning I really didn’t know, but the older he got, the more it became clear to me,’ he said in the documentary.

‘It was then just a matter of, “How do you keep this quiet?”‘

The actor first crossed paths with Maria, the niece of the 35th President of the United States, John F. Kennedy, at a tennis match in August 1977. The two became engaged after Arnold popped the big question in his home country of Austria in 1985. 

The former couple tied the knot the following year in 1986 during a romantic ceremony at the Kennedy family home in Massachusetts, branding it the ‘biggest wedding I’ve ever been to.’ Arnold gushed that he felt he was ‘the luckiest son of a b***h in life.’

Throughout the course of their 25-year marriage, the pair welcomed daughters Katherine, 33, and Christina, 31, as well as sons Patrick, 29, and Christopher, 26.

Regarding the affair, Arnold admitted that it was his ‘biggest failure’ and stated: ‘I have caused enough pain for my family, because of my f***-up. Everyone had to suffer. Maria had to suffer, the kids had to suffer, Joseph, his mother, everyone.’

The True Lies star revealed: ‘I’m going to have to live with that for the rest of my life.’ 

Following the affair, Mildred left her husband, and Arnold provided for both her and Joseph, purchasing them a home with a pool in California in 2010.

The housekeeper retired in 2011, the same year that Maria ended her relationship with Arnold, and filed for divorce.

She previously recalled how she sort refuge at a convent in a bid to process their separation.

Speaking to Hoda Kotb, she said: ‘I first felt like, “Oh I’d better go and figure out like, what is the truth?” I went to a convent — I did so many things — but one of the things I did is I went to a convent, a cloistered convent, to be in silence and look for advice.’

Their divorce wasn’t officially finalized until 2021.
